The Cook is responsible for managing and operating the kitchen in the absence of the Dietary Supervisor. This role reports to the Dietary Supervisor and involves preparing tasteful meals in large quantities, following menus and portion control guides, and accurately preparing special diets. The Cook also records food temperatures, prepares pureed foods, and maintains a clean and sanitary kitchen environment. Cooperation with personnel in all departments is essential, as is adherence to cleaning schedules and assisting with meal service. The Cook will also participate in the training of dietary staff and ensure food presentation is appealing to residents. This position has supervisory responsibilities in the absence of the Dietary Supervisor.
